Diamond Harbour - 1 in South 24 Parganas has a school named Sangrampur Tabarakia High Madrash(Hs). There are 12 dedicated and professional faculty members who impart quality education to children in this State Board school.
In 1975, Sangrampur Tabarakia High Madrash(Hs) was launched. The primary medium of instruction is Bengali and the student teacher ratio is 57:1. Every member of the school is committed to provide the best learning environment.
The school provides education to students from class 6 to 12. 689 is approximately the current student strength of this school.
The school has given exceptional results in the academic sphere and its students have excelled in extra co-curricular activities too. This school has 96% of students qualifying the examination and out of these 28% scored first grade.
